Beer #14 of my #7000 Beer Celebration - 7 on either side of the milestone. Super pink and violet coloured body with a thinnish, ultra-fast-dying head of pure white that covers up like a soda and vanishes. Aroma of raspberries, cranberries, light malt and then a ton of spices - allspice, coriander seed, cloves, canella and a dash of star anise throughout - quite pungent and showing almost like a thanksgiving drink more than anything else, in a great way. Light to Medium-bodied; Strong alcohol and carbonation throughout with the yeast that shows up and remains strong and pungent, but the spices that are by far the strongest in a good way, but shows the anise, allspice and canella flavours more than the dry apple qualities. Aftertaste shows some sourness and tart flavours from the all fruits and apples with a vinegar and vinous note toward the end, but in a good way to offset the spices and rich flavours earlier on. Overall, perhaps on of the best 'ciders' I've ever had - tons of character, bunches of complexity with the flavours and a rich, yet dry profile, a smooth yet deep finish and a tart and tangy drink with a lot of spices - nice and highly recommended.
